Finding Expansion in Surrender

The beauty of "alam nashrah laka sadrak" lies not just in its acknowledgment of our pain but also in its promise of relief. The phrase "nashrah laka sadrak" translates to "Did We not expand your chest?" This expansion signifies a release from the constraints of worry and fear, a widening of our perspective that allows us to see beyond our immediate circumstances. It is through surrender to the Divine will, through placing our trust in a power greater than ourselves, that we find true liberation and experience the expansion promised in this verse.
